




已阅读5页,还剩4页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
基于b/s系统的网络日记本计算机与通信工程学院软件工程实验报告基于b/s的网络日记本可行性分析报告the report of feasibility studies专 业: 计算机科学与技术班 级: 姓 名: 报告日期: 2013年11月15日 目 录1、引言31、编写目的32、项目概况33、术语定义34、参考文献42、背景与意义41、背景与现状42、趋势与前景43、工作基础、条件和优势43、内容和目标51、主要目标52、预期目标54、技术路线51、总体功能5-62、运行平台6-73、开发工具74、关键技术75、进度计划76、条件、假定和限制87、可行性分析81、技术可行性82、经济可行性83、社会效益可行性94、操作可行性95、法律可行性98、结论91、引言1.1 编写目的1) 现代社会信息化高速发展,每个人的学习、工作、生活压力都比较的大,网上也出现了很多论坛贴吧之类的交流网站,让每个人都可以分享自己的喜怒哀乐以及交流各种烦恼,矛盾,问题。但是有的人,有些事,每个人心中都不会轻易的说出来。而且自己的一些感想,感慨之类的东西,有时又或许不会说出来。通过这样一个网络日记本,每个人可以将自己的一些心理感想之类的话语记录下来,在以后的生活、工作当中,自己可以回味以前某个时刻的自己的一些经验。也可以记录一些重要的信息等等。2) 设计者 : 姓名:张辉 学号:2011580802191.2 项目概况1) 基于b/s的网络日记本2) 本项目的任务提出者、开发者:张辉 3) 本项目的用户:所有网民4) 项目联系:各大交流论坛、门户网站等。1.3 术语定义l b/s:(browser/server,浏览器/服务器模式),在客户端安装一个web浏览器,如netscape navigator或internet explorer,服务器安装oracle、sybase、informix或sql server等数据库。浏览器通过web server同数据库进行数据交互。l 数据库:access、mysql、sql server(ms sql)三种。l jsp:java server pages的简称,sun公司倡导的一种动态网页技术标准,它是在传统的html文件中插入java程序段和jsp标记,形成jsp文件。l html:超文本标记语言,在一个页面显示文字,图片,视频,声音等元素,提供网页的信息和内容。l apache tomcat7.0:一种微型服务器软件,是开发和调试jsp程序的一个web应用服务器。l css:级联样式表,一种表示html的文件样式的一种计算机语言,网页制作方面用的很多。1.4 参考资料1 张海藩. 软件工程导论(第四版)m.北京:清华大学出版社,2003;2 刘丽华,付晓东.主编,jsp程序设计案例教程m.北京:冶金工业出版社,2011;3 任泰明著.基于b/s结构的软件开发技术m.西安:西安电子科技大学出版社,2006;4 甘 勇 .主编,jsp程序设计技术教程j.清华大学,20010,p305-p309;5 2 背景与意义2.1 背景与现状生活学习的压力,使得休闲放松变得尤为重要,对于大部分人,将自己的心情,感受记录下来也是一种放松的方式,所有网民都可以用这种网络日记本记录自己的一些想法,收获。有时也可以记录一些重要信息等。现在各种门户网站都有相应的论坛和空间之类的,但是感觉那种网站的开放性比较大,对于想自己记录的一些重要信息不想过于公开,本项目即可填补这些问题,让我们真正的拥有属于自己的空间,记录一些自己的信息等。2.2 趋势与前景目前这个网络日记本可以与多个其他网站相关联,可以建立很多超链接,对于信息的收集和汇总,筛选,会起到一个中介的作用。这个网络日记本仅对个人有用,当然也可以把自己记录的一些信息分享。2.3 工作基础、条件和优势由于对于web开发技术的一个学习,在开发方面基本具有了一定的技术支持。由于功能不是那么强大,所以相对来说开发难度也会降低,但是对于基本功能的完善需要更好的对用户的需求进行分析,至于人才方面,本项目对于开发人员和维护人员的要求不会很高,只需具备有项目开发经验的技术人员即可。而且本项目的优势在于对于一个主要功能的实现比较完全,有其专门的方面,且符合大部分网民的心理需求,项目运行阶段会有大量的用户。3 内容和目标3.1 主要内容本项目主要在于给用户提供一个记录日常信息的平台,包括以下主要内容:1 个人信息的记录2 日常事务、信息的记录3 对于一些链接的记录,或者标签3.2 预期目标本项目会成为电子平台上的日记本,便于用户在能上网的地方便能查询自己的一些信息,记录等。便于很多用户的日常生活,同时还给用户提供了一个属于自己的小空间。适时可以充当一些记事本的功能,这个网络记事本还可以插入图片,声音,视频文件等。记录个人的多样信息。4 技术路线4.1 总体功能功能框图如下:(1) 用户登录:用户登录是常见系统的必有模块,分为用户登录,用户注册,管理员登录三个子模块。(2) 用户日记:本模块为用户提供了几种功能,包括添加普通的文本信息,还有视频,图片等超文本信息,而且能够实现网络书签功能,让用户可以记录自己需要的网址,本模块为本系统的基本功能模块,也是用户主要的使用模块,可以适当的增加其他子模块来完善整体功能。(3) 用户管理:包括用户对自己信息的管理,包括个人信息,登陆密码等相关信息,管理员管理则包括对用户的管理,网站维护则是管理员对于整个网站的后台管理。4.2 运行平台4.2.1网络环境本网站需要的网络环境,包括:局域网、广域网、internet网、intranet网,以及需要固定的公网或私网ip地址等。拓扑图如下:4.2.2 支撑软件服务器和客户端的运行平台如下: 服务器端:采用microsoft公司的windows 7旗舰版操作系统,服务器测试阶段采用的是开源免费的apache tomcat 7.0服务器,web数据库5管理系统选用oracle公司下开源免费的mysql5.5。考虑到开发系统的规模以及使用人数等,在今后可以使用更大的数据库管理系统,如:oracle。 客户端:采用microsoft公司的windows xp/7等,需要安装ie6或以上版本浏览器。4.3 开发工具开发本网站的工具和语言:1)myeclipse-blue10.0+tomcat7.02)flash互动网页制作工具3)javascript+css4)html语言5)java语言4.4 关键技术1.对于数据库开发的使用2.网页布局3.网络安全与保密4.站点管理技术5.jsp对于网站开发的具体应用5 进度计划本项目从2014年12月份开始,时间计划如下:u 软件定义:问题定义、可行性研究、需求分析,这些问题在12月底之前结束,在正式开始之前做二次讨论修改,最后确定最终方案。u 软件开发:总体设计、详细设计,此过程将在1-2月份完成,做好一切细分工,准备工作做好做足。u 运行维护:编码和单元测试、综合测试和软件维护。这一过程预计在3-5月份完成,做好测试以及其他诸多工作。6 条件、假定和限制本项目由于不是很复杂,所以开发起来比较简单,迅速。而且采用的开发软件及服务器都是开源免费的,经济上的投入也不会很困难,软件的寿命会比较长,只需简单的维护及完善即可,对于用户设备的需求也会比较简单,只需一台主机连上网即可。7 可行性分析本网站可行性很高,基于网络的这种日记本记录信息方面的功能比较全面,适合基本全部的网民朋友的使用。7.1 技术可行性相对于一些大的门户网站,本项目只是属于主攻一块方面,所以需要用到的开发技术相对说不会有什么技术难题需要解决,技术方面基本可行。7.2 经济可行性对于这样一个网络日记本,其实盈利的前景不会很好,但是本项目可以通过做一个客户端来把这些功能让用户实现在自己主机上的单机模式,而且可以通过把该项目放到一些大型软件公司的平台上通过用户下载盈利,当然还可以有广告盈利等也具有经济可行性。7.2.1 支出 一次性支出:前期需要购买的一些资料(开发类的)的支出,还有采购服务器的钱。 非一次性支出:系统的运行和维护需要常年的支出,验收宣传的费用等。7.2.2 收益 一次性收益:广告费用,用户下载时产生的收益。 非一次性收益:广告续约费用,商家返回利润,用户下载用费。7.3 社会效益可行性项目投入使用后会方面人们的日常工作和生活,有利于为用户提供一个属于自己的网络小空间。便于用户处理和记录日常的很多信息。而且对于促进用户的生活工作都会有很好的作用。7.4 操作可行性本项目成功后界面会很简单,对于用户的操作不需要培训,可独立操作,只是在开发过程中对于工作人员需要掌握专业的知识。7.5 法律可行性由于本系统的开发
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 美工技术面试题目及答案
- 建设银行2025扬州市秋招笔试创新题型专练及答案
- 建设银行2025陇南市信息科技岗笔试题及答案
- 2025年3D打印技术的生物材料打印
- 邮储银行2025亳州市秋招无领导模拟题角色攻略
- 2025行业技术革新趋势报告
- 2025网络安全投资分析
- 工商银行2025中山市秋招笔试性格测试题专练及答案
- 交通银行2025吉安市金融科技岗笔试题及答案
- 工商银行2025丽江市笔试英文行测高频题含答案
- 2023-2025年高考化学试题分类汇编:有机化合物(原卷版)
- wps考试试卷及答案
- 【2025年】郴州社区专职工作人员招聘考试笔试试卷【附答案】
- 2025发展对象考试题库附含答案
- 2025广东广州市越秀区大东街道办事处经济发展办招聘辅助人员(统计员岗)1人笔试备考试题及答案解析
- 2025年南昌市公安局新建分局公开招聘警务辅助人员【50人】考试备考试题及答案解析
- 2024年零售药店年度培训计划
- 2025浙江省知识产权研究与服务中心编外招聘12人笔试模拟试题及答案解析
- 2025国资国企穿透式监管白皮书
- 医院查房制度培训课件
- 时间管理与情绪管理课件
评论
0/150
提交评论